Design of transmission line maintenance tower-mounted autonomous retractable grounding system

  • The paper presents a comprehensive solution for intelligent management and monitoring of towermounted autonomous retractable grounding systems designed for transmission line maintenance operations. Firstly,it analyzes the shortcomings of the current grounding operations for transmission lines and proposes the necessity of tower-mounted grounding system design. The paper then designs the structure of the autonomous retractable grounding device, details the device’s functional modules, analyzes the grounding line operation process, and conducts performance index analysis. An operating system for the tower-mounted grounding line is designed,providing a detailed discussion of the specific principles of the control unit, execution unit, perception unit, and safety protection unit. Simulation tests are performed on actual engineering lines to comparatively analyze the effectiveness of the proposed system.
